Jet2holidays extends Greece season until November

Jet2.com and Jet2holidays is extending its summer 21 Greece programme as fears continue to mount that the early months of the season may be wrecked by Covid.

The company has added 80 flights and packages in October and November to Zante, Crete, Rhodes and Kefalonia.

Jet2.com and Jet2holidays Chief Executive Steve Heapy said: "There continues to be enormous pent-up demand from British holidaymakers, who want nothing more than to get away to the sunshine and enjoy their well-deserved holidays.

"As always, we listen to what customers want and react accordingly, so that we can provide them with the holiday choices that they want.

"Extending the summer season to Greece means we are doing exactly that; giving customers more opportunity to get away and enjoy a much-needed holiday."

The extension came as Jet2 reiterated it was remaining ‘cautious’ about the upcoming summer season.

The lack of consumer confidence worsened this week as Government ministers warned people not to book a summer break – a message which riled the industry.   

Greece National Tourism Organisation UK Director Emy Anagnostopoulou welcomed Jet2’s move to add late summer flights and packages.

"We are extremely excited to hear that Jet2.com and Jet2holidays will be extending their summer season to Greece in response to customer demand," she said.

"The unbelievable summer weather, even in October and November, and these additional flights will help their customers explore the breath-taking scenery and the delicious gastronomy of these four flagship islands."

The extended season will see 34 additional flights operate to Zante until the end of October from Birmingham, East Midlands, Glasgow, Leeds Bradford, Manchester, Newcastle and London Stansted. 

Rhodes will be served by 20 extra flights until mid-November from Edinburgh, Glasgow, Birmingham, East Midlands, Leeds Bradford, Manchester, Newcastle and London Stansted, while the same number of additional flights will operate to Crete until 9 November.

New Kefalonia flights will operate until to mid-October.
